CPU,即中央处理器,是计算机的大脑,其内核架构的演变和性能提升一直是科技发展的焦点。本文将带你一起探索CPU内核的奥秘,通过图解的方式,揭示架构演变与性能提升的内在逻辑。
一、CPU内核架构演变
1. 第一代:冯·诺依曼架构
1946年,冯·诺依曼提出了著名的冯·诺依曼架构,该架构将存储器、运算器、控制器和数据通路集成在一个芯片上。这一架构奠定了现代计算机的基础,但存在效率低下的问题。
2. 第二代:改进型冯·诺依曼架构
为了提高效率,第二代CPU内核在冯·诺依曼架构的基础上进行了改进,如增加缓存、流水线等技术。这些改进使得CPU的运行速度得到了显著提升。
3. 第三代:超标量架构
第三代CPU内核采用了超标量架构,通过增加执行单元数量,实现了指令级的并行处理。这一架构使得CPU的吞吐量得到了大幅提升。
4. 第四代:多核架构
随着技术的发展,第四代CPU内核开始采用多核架构,将多个核心集成在一个芯片上。这一架构使得CPU在处理多任务时具有更高的效率。
二、CPU性能提升奥秘
1. 微架构优化
微架构优化是提升CPU性能的关键手段之一。通过改进指令解码、执行单元设计、缓存机制等,可以使CPU在执行任务时更加高效。
2. 缓存技术
缓存技术是提高CPU性能的重要手段。通过在CPU内部设置不同层次的缓存,可以减少内存访问次数,提高数据传输速度。
3. 并行处理
并行处理技术可以使CPU在执行任务时实现指令级、数据级和任务级的并行,从而提高CPU的吞吐量。
4. 特定指令集优化
针对特定应用场景,优化CPU的指令集可以提高其性能。例如,针对多媒体处理,Intel推出了SSE(Streaming SIMD Extensions)指令集。
三、总结
CPU内核架构的演变和性能提升是计算机技术发展的关键。通过本文的介绍,相信你已经对CPU内核有了更深入的了解。在未来,随着科技的不断发展,CPU内核将继续朝着更高性能、更低功耗的方向发展。
